Using Windows7 MediaCenter 17 (and 18 if remember right) caught all volume up/down events given by a Media Center Remote for example. Also my Laptops volume control buttons where caught by MC (ThinkPad T520).

With windows 8 my remote (and Laptop) is only able to control the system standard playback devices volume. Does anybody now why and if there is anything I could do to make MC again catch those commands?

It would be important for me, as I'm using MC with a secondary soundcard to make absolutely sure, that no system sound or other programs can interrupt my ballroom events.
